  Flexibility of inelastic elementsCoupling: Large carrying capacity, but it also does not have cushioning and shock absorption performance. There will be impact noise at high speed or unstable rotation or frequent forward and reverse rotation.It is suitable for occasions with low speed, heavy load and stable speed.

  The flexible coupling of non-metallic elastic elements has good cushioning and shock absorption performance when the speed is not stable; but due to the low strength of non-metallic (rubber, nylon, etc.) Low temperature, so it is suitable for high speed, light load and normal temperature. Flexible coupling of metal elastic elements: In addition to better cushioning and shock absorption performance, the load capacity is large. It is suitable for large changes in speed and load and high temperature or Low temperature occasions.

  Coupling: The structural feature is that there is a safety link (such as a movable pin connection, etc.), which can only bear a limited load.When the actual load exceeds the previously limited load, the insurance link changes, cutting off the transmission of motion and power, so as to protect the rest of the machine from damage, that is, it plays a protective role.

  Start coupling: In addition to the overload protection function, it also has the function of transforming the machine motor's on-load starting into an approximate no-load starting.
